MINUTES — Management Meeting, Ashfeld Retail Group

Present: regional leadership; branch managers circulated for awareness. The marketing budget is reduced by 12% for the coming half-year, with print and local sponsorships absorbing most of the cut. Digital campaigns for the Northgate openings are protected. Detailed allocations follow next week. A confidential note on forward plans appears below.

board note of kagep-yajog: Rusionox Partners is in early talks to buy Holionek Logistics for about $323.8 million. The Istmir launch date is May 27, and nothing goes to the press before then. Legal wants the Fraionax Holdings term sheet withdrawn before April 25.

## Tuning the Validator Plugin System

The Greywold pipeline loads data validators as plugins at startup. Each plugin gets a time budget per record; exceeding it marks the record as unverified rather than failing the batch. Plugin pools are sized per worker, and hot-reload intervals govern how quickly config changes propagate. As a contractor, don't modify these in your plugin code — override them via the deployment manifest instead. The shipped defaults are listed here.

tuning table, kawep-tawif:
CAPS = {
    "olidor": 80,
    "belion": 7,
    "quenys": 225,
    "druox": 839,
    "fraath": 482,
}

// Heads up for the weekly sync: this constant controls how long a cold
// storage bucket sits idle before the archiver sweeps it into Permafrost
// tier. We bumped it from 90 to 120 days after the Bramblewood team got
// burned restoring mid-quarter reports. Don't lower it without checking
// restore costs first. The archiver build that validated this value is
// stamped below.

session token of kagup-hahaf = htk3_2b8